No Overpowered Cops Online (Unite Remix and Others)

Compatible with vanilla and mods like Unite, Heat Remix, and Ultimate. Works Online & Offline. Contains changes to cops along with other things (modular)

This mod was created for those who want to have an easier time with cops whether they are struggling with Vanilla cops or because a mod they are using has increased their difficulty beyond their liking.

The mod is separated into different files in order to be modular and because certain files require choosing only one (ex: max cop speed and reputation rewards).

==== What each Mod File does ==============================
---- 1) No_Overpowered_Cops_Escalations.fbmod ------------
Max Decreased Cop Count from 4 to 3
Max Patrolling Cop Density from 8 to 3
Max Time Between Waves from 30 to 60
Min Maneuver Cool Down Time from 5 to 15

Most popular overhaul mods make changes to the following to increase the difficulty instead.

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ect Cops.

---- 2) No_Overpowered_Cops_Radar_Disruptors.fbmod ------------
Pro Radar Disruptor now available at level 5.
Elite Radar Disruptor now available at level 10.

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ect the Radar Disruptor Passive Auxiliaries.

---- 3) No_Overpowered_Cops_Repair_Kits.fbmob ------------
Pro Repair Kit now available at level 5 and contains 5 repairs.
Elite Repair Kit now available at level 10 and contains 10 repairs.

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ect the Repair Kit Active Auxiliaries.

---- 4) No_Overpowered_Cops_Max_Speed_XXX_MPH.fbmod (Choose only one!) ------------
The XXX determines the maximum MPH speed of the cops (in most cases).

This is probably the most important mod on this selection.

The available ranges include:
100mph, 110mph, 120mph, 130mph, 140mph, 150mph, 160mph, 170mph, 180mph, and 190mph.

For your reference in Vanilla Heat 3 and up cops have 200mph to 220mph limit.

This changes the maximum speed not the minimum.
On Vanilla (and this mod) the Heat 1 and 2 cops have a 120mph and 140mph limit.

Some overhaul mods increase the Heat 1 and 2 speeds to 180mph or more.

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ect Cops.

---- 5) No_Overpowered_Cops_Cash_xX.fbmod (Does not work Online - Choose only one!) ------------
The xX determines the increased amount of Cash awarded from events and activities.

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ect Cash rewards from events and activities.

---- 6) No_Overpowered_Cops_Reputation_xX.fbmod (Does not work Online - Choose only one!) ------------
The xX determines the increased amount of Reputation awarded from events and activities.

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ect Reputation rewards from events and activities.

---- 7) No_Overpowered_Cops_Health_X.fbmob (Does not work Online - Choose only one!) ------------
The X determines the decreases the max health of cops by either 50% to the minimum allowed ~75% (Not on all cases).

Make sure this mod is lower on the Frosty Mod Manager list so it takes priority over other mods that effect Cops.

==== Possible Questions ==============================
Will I get banned for using these mods Online?
Highly unlikely as the game's last update occurred on 2020 (minus the server update on 2023) and no one has ever reported being banned for using mods online since then.

How are Cops balanced Online with others not using this mod?
Whomever owns the Cop is responsible for its stats. The initial stats are decided by whatever player causes the cop to spawn, and the ownership is changed by whomever the cop begins to pursuit first. If the cop begins a pursuit on an AI Racer it gets the stats of the owner of the AI Racer.

Does difficulty setting have any effect on the difficulty of Cops?
From what I read online no. Even with no mods the cops are NOT effected by the player's difficulty setting.

I am using a No_Overpowered_Cops_Max_Speed that is higher than 140MPH (ex: 160MPH) however I am still able to outrun cops going just above 140MPH?
Those mods change the maximum speed not the minimum. On Vanilla (and this mod) the Heat 1 and 2 cops already have a 120MPH and 140MPH limit.

My game crashes when I try to play Online?
Try removing all other mods and see if it works online. If it does then either one of your other mods does not work online or there is an incompatibility issue between the mods.

Do I need to use all mod files?
No only the ones you want as I made it modular.

Does the mod order matter?
Yes make sure these mods have higher priority than the other mods (lower on the list on Frosty Mod Manager).

How about the "No Overpowered Cops" mod order between each other?
No the NOC mod files can be in any order between each other as they do not impact each other.
